Robust KSA-America defence ties stressed

Themuslimchronicle, themuslimchronicle

Themuslimchronicle, themuslimchronicleRobust KSA-America defence ties stressed

A general view of the meeting of ministers of an anti-Daesh global coalition at the Pentagon in the United States on Thursday. Deputy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man (right) led the Saudi delegation.
Washington - Arab Today

US officials on Thursday called on partners in the coalition against Daesh to increase information sharing to counter the militant group’s expanding reach beyond Iraq and Syria, and said a victory in the northern city of Mosul was now in sight.
US Defense Secretary Ash Carter thanked Deputy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man for or the close US-Saudi partnership and reaffirmed their strong relationship, Pentagon Press Secretary Peter Cook said.
Carter’s meeting with Prince Mohammed at Joint Base Andrews, Maryland, provided an opportunity for the two leaders to continue discussions from their bilateral meeting held at the Pentagon in June, Cook said. They discussed the fight against Daesh and the coalition’s recent results, Saudi Arabia’s military capability development and regional security issues, he added. 
Carter underscored the US commitment to the enduring defense partnership with the Kingdom, Cook said.
Addressing the opening of a meeting of more than 30 defense and foreign chiefs in the US-led coalition, US Secretary of State John Kerry said that while the number of Daesh fighters is estimated to be down by one third, the group was transforming itself “from a phony state into some kind of global network.”
Kerry said breaking down structural barriers was crucial to allow more sharing of information about threats as the group seeks to boost recruitment by adopting new languages and moving into new territories.
“Information sharing has always been a big part of what the coalition does and it is playing a key role in our effort to prevent foreign terrorist fighters from traveling to Syria and Iraq, but it is also clear now that we have to do more,” he said.
Brett McGurk, the US envoy to the coalition, told the meeting that the liberation of Mosul, Daesh capital in Iraq, “is now in sight.”
